Description

A buttery crisp tart shell filled with silky cream and topped with glossy fresh summer berries.


Ingredients

  • Fresh mixed berries (strawberries, raspberries, blueberries, blackberries)
  • Tart crust (homemade or store-bought)
  • Cream cheese
  • Heavy cream
  • Sugar
  • Vanilla extract
  • Lemon zest
  • Berry glaze or warmed jam
  • Mint leaves (optional)

Instructions

  1. Bake tart shell at 350°F until lightly golden; cool fully.
  2. Beat cream cheese, sugar, vanilla, and lemon zest until smooth.
  3. Whip heavy cream to soft peaks and fold into the cream cheese mixture.
  4. Spread the cream filling evenly inside the cooled crust.
  5. Arrange fresh berries in generous clusters across the top.
  6. Brush berries lightly with warm jam or berry glaze for shine.
  7. Add mint leaves if desired and chill until ready to serve.

Notes

  • For a gluten-free option, use a gluten-free tart crust.
  • Feel free to mix and match berries based on availability.
  • Chill the tart for at least 1 hour before serving for best flavor.
